Eligibility Criteria for Excise and Taxation Constable Positions
- Education Requirements
You need a Matriculation (10th grade) certificate from a recognized board. No advanced degrees required—just the basics! - Age Limit
Applicants must be 18 to 25 years old. If you’re younger or older, this opportunity isn’t for you. - Physical Standards
- Height:
- Men: Minimum height of 5 feet 7 inches.
- Women: Minimum height of 5 feet 2 inches.
- Chest Requirement (Men Only): Minimum 33 inches with a 1.5-inch expansion.
- Running Test:
- Men: Run 1.6 km in 7 minutes.
- Women: Run 1.6 km in 10 minutes.
- Height:
- Domicile and ID
You must be a resident of Punjab and hold a valid Computerized National Identity Card (CNIC). - Clean Record
No criminal background allowed. Selected candidates will go through a police verification process. - Application Fee
There’s a Rs. 200 application fee. You need to pay this when submitting your form.
How to Apply for Excise and Taxation Constable Positions
- Go to the Official Website
Head over to excise.punjab.gov.pk to begin your application. Simple, quick, and all online! - Fill Out the Form
Complete each field carefully. Be sure to include your name, CNIC number, education, and physical measurements. Double-check for any typos! - Upload Required Documents
Get clear copies of your Matriculation certificate, CNIC, and domicile. Upload them as instructed. No blurry or incomplete documents, please! - Pay the Fee
There’s a Rs. 200 application fee. You’ll find payment instructions on the website. Make sure to pay, or your application won’t be processed. - Submit Before the Deadline
Late submissions won’t be accepted, so don’t leave it to the last minute. - Prepare for Testing
After submitting, get ready for the physical test and written exam. Keep an eye on your email or the website for the test dates.
